How much does a Larson Newspapers News Editor make?

As of April 2025, the average annual salary for a News Editor at Larson Newspapers is $59,737, which translates to approximately $29 per hour. Salaries for News Editor at Larson Newspapers typically range from $52,185 to $66,139, reflecting the diverse roles within the company.

It's essential to understand that salaries can vary significantly based on factors such as geographic location, departmental budget, and individual qualifications.   1. Publishing: Publishing is the dissemination of literature, music, or information. It is the activity of making information available to the general public. In some cases, authors may be their own publishers, meaning originators and developers of content also provide media to deliver and display their content. Also, the word "publisher" can refer both to an individual who leads a publishing company or an imprint and to an individual who owns/heads a magazine. Traditionally, the term refers to the distribution of printed works, such as books (the "book trade") and newspapers. With the advent of digital information systems and the Internet, the scope of publishing has expanded to include electronic resources such as the electronic versions of books and periodicals, as well as micropublishing, websites, blogs, video game publishers, and the like. Publishing includes the following stages of development: acquisition, copy editing, production, printing (and its electronic equivalents), marketing, and distribution.
  2. Proofreading: Proofreading is the reading of a galley proof or an electronic copy of a publication to detect and correct production errors of text or art.

Western News, Inc. is seeking a full-time reporter at the Verde Valley Newspaper, a weekly newspaper located in Cottonwood, Arizona. We are looking for someone who is interested in being part of our growing editorial team and enjoys being a part of a small community. Job responsibilities include reporting and writing stories that cover city and county news, including sporting events, parades, car shows and more. We need someone who is a good writer and has an interest in photography, pagination, social media and staying on top of local issues. A journalism degree or reporting experience working at a newspaper is desired. Experience with Adobe Suite products such as Photoshop, InDesign or similar software is also desired. Knowledge of AP style, social media posting and website management is also preferred. Photography skills are a plus, although willingness to learn is good.
